Поддерживается только аутентификация открытым текстом в домене или на локальной машине Windows.
Использование
Извлечь WindowsAuthentication.dll в каталог с 3proxy.exe
Создать 3ProxyAllowedGroup - системная группа Windows, которой разрешено использование прокси. Ее необходимо создать (можно
использовать группу с другим именем, см. ниже). Учетные записи пользователей, которым разрешен доступ к прокси
должны быть включены в группу непосредственно или посредством включения их групп. Группа может быть как локальной, так и в
ActiveDirectory.
В файле конфигурации загрузить dll с помощью команды plugin:
plugin "WindowsAuthentication.dll" WindowsAuthentication "3ProxyAllowedGroup"
Если DLL находится в другом каталоге, то вместо "WindowsAuthentication.dll"
необходимо указать полный путь к DLL. 3ProxyAllowedGroup - название системной группы,
которой разрешен доступ к прокси.
Плагин добавляет новый тип аутентификации - windows. Т.е. для использования
Windows-аутентификации надо дать команду
auth windows
Не рекомендуется использовать данный плагин без кэширования
аутентификации (authcache), т.к. это приведет к увеличению нагрузки на
сервер/контроллер домена. Пример:
authcache user,pass 900
auth cache windows
В настоящее время не поддерживается NTLM-аутентификация для плагинов,
поэтому необходимо запускать proxy с ключиком -n.